Transaction 58a6c20a9e5b68e8fc7df0fceb8985ab6debb7684db47d91028647c8e16f7dee
1 Input
1 Output
-
58a6c20a9e5b68e8fc7df0fceb8985ab6debb7684db47d91028647c8e16f7dee:0
- value
- 443703
- script pubkey
- OP_0 OP_PUSHBYTES_20 345fc3bf0f7bd48a19f8ec028551e68daa814dce
- address
- bc1qx30u80c0002g5x0caspg250x3k4gznwwqmpjxz